₹17 Cr Fake Currency: 21-Member Joint Team of RBI, PNB Traces Cash Trail

Summary by Hindustan Times
A 21-member joint team of officials from the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) and Punjab National Bank (PNB) is tracing the cash trail of counterfeit currency worth around ₹17 crore recovered from a PNB currency chest in Saharanpur, with investigators examining how such a large quantity of fake notes entered the banking system and passed through multiple layers of verification before reaching the chest

The investigation into the discovery of counterfeit currency worth ₹17.29 crore (172.9 million rupees) at the Punjab National Bank (PNB) currency chest at Ghantaghar in Saharanpur has intensified. Given the seriousness of the matter, an eight-member team from the National Investigation Agency (NIA) arrived in Saharanpur on Thursday night.
